You didn't give the most important component, your memory size. You need at least 1GB of memory. Keep in mind if your computer came with 1GB of memory and you have integrated graphics sharing system memory, you won't have the needed 1GB to install Windows 7. This was a very standard configuration for cheaper computers from a couple of years ago.
